**Core Concept**
The Azzopardi effect is a characteristic histopathological feature observed in small cell carcinoma of the lung, where DNA from necrotic tumor cells is deposited on the walls of blood vessels. This phenomenon is a result of the interaction between the necrotic cells and the vascular endothelium.
